Turn off Imessage and turn on sms on your phone. The text will NOT show up on the screen while you are moving. You will see an icon at the bottom so you know you have a text ( with an alert sound you set). Must be stationary to view the message inbox. On the other hand an incoming call WILL show up on the screen. Can be answered if wearing headset. Perhaps have them call twice in a row if an emergency and you don't want to wear the headset.
